Subject: Admin bulk-edit cut-over done

For the new folks: the Ledgerpane admin table moved to the new bulk-edit backend Tuesday night. Old per-row PATCH calls are gone; everything goes through the batch endpoint now. Edits over 200 rows are queued and applied asynchronously, with results in the audit drawer. Rollback is per-batch, not per-row — keep that in mind before approving anything large. No incidents during cut-over; two stuck batches were requeued manually. The service currently runs with the configuration shown below.

config for tagaf-bawif:
[norok]
host = norok.ordinworks.local
user = norok_svc
database = norok_prod

Symptoms: identical alerts arriving twice within the DEDUP_WINDOW_SEC interval, and suppression counters resetting on restart. Workaround for support: acknowledge one copy; the pair auto-resolves. Permanent fix: redeploy with the correct prod env. That file needs DEDUP_WINDOW_SEC=300, REDIS_POOL=prod-a, and PAGE_ROUTE=tier1. It also must include the broker credential Quellhorn uses to consume the alert stream, set on the following line:

sealed setting: ARCHIVE_KEY3=c1f

Subject: Tracing cut-over complete

Hi all — the move from Spanline to our in-house Threadmap tracer finished last night. All services in the Ordino mesh now emit spans through the shared collector, and the legacy agent has been removed from base images. For new folks, the collector settings every service inherits are listed below.

config for kahag-tafop:
WENWYN_PIN=7412
WENWYN_TENANT=fenion
WENWYN_METRICS_HOST=metrics.wenwyn.zemvarnet.local
WENWYN_SEAL=seal_cafee3b9
WENWYN_STANDBY_TEAM=praox

Finance Review Summary — Headcount FY Next

Board note: headcount at Lindqvist Ply grows a modest 6% next year, nearly all in the Ashgrove engineering hub. Sales stays flat; ops trims two roles through attrition. Comp budget assumes 4% merit increases. Honestly, it's a conservative plan with upside if Q2 lands well. The confidential strategic note sits below.

management briefing: Headcount on the Praok team goes from 16 to 91 by the end of March. Gross margin on Praok came in at 2 percent against a plan of 26 percent.